How to make the most of a drip-marketing campaign



drip campaign

Drip campaigns could be the solution to your problems with recurring revenue models. These emails remind users of future billings and other important details. This allows them to update their accounts quickly and easily. These emails can contain a clear call-to-action, encouraging users to renew their service, thank them again for sticking with you, or even to recommend the product to a friend.

Activity-based segmentation

The key benefit of activity-based segmentation when creating drip campaigns is the ability to tailor emails to particular groups of people. Sending segment-specific emails to people who mention your business on Twitter, for example, is one way. Alert-style emails can be used to increase engagement. Vero's Hexton explained that LinkedIn uses automaticresponders to target customers who might be interested in their skill sets.

If your leads do a certain act or show a particular characteristic, you can use marketing automation to trigger your drip campaigns. Because it tracks each customer's interactions and content, activity-based segmentation is a great option for marketing automation. Salespanel may be an option if you're in search of email marketing software capable of doing this. This email marketing software tracks the activity of leads, including bounce rates, click-throughs, and time spent on site. It is important to link the data collected to campaign goals.

Email templates

Email templates can be used to create drip campaigns. There are many advantages. Templates save you time and allow for customization of your content. You can choose simple triggers to determine when emails should be sent out, such a customer's birthday. You can also define more complicated triggers such as specific events. When creating custom drip campaigns, you must carefully review the rules. These are some tips to make your emails stand out among the rest.

First, you need to understand the buyer’s journey. To make your drip campaigns more effective, you need to know where your buyers are in their journey. Find out their pain points so that you can offer smooth transitions. Test your drip campaign email templates to make sure they are reaching their target audience. This will allow you to adjust your timing. Email templates to be used in drip campaigns should be tailored for each buyer.

Make a call to action

Start a Call to Action drip campaign by creating a list. HubSpot makes it easy to import leads from your CRM. After you have created a list, you can create emails using a template. Next, create an email with a call-to-action. Write a brief message for each email containing the CTA. Your email should be short and informative.

In a retargeting email campaign, you ask users which resources they accessed, thereby allowing you to serve more relevant content. This tactic is particularly effective in the tech industry where sales representatives frequently demo their products. However, it doesn't have to stop there. Call to action drip campaigns can be used for any product and service. This email should include the CTA "buy Now" or "subscribe for our newsletter".
